Unterschiede

Hier werden die Unterschiede zwischen zwei Versionen angezeigt.

Link zu dieser Vergleichsansicht

Beide Seiten der vorigen RevisionVorhergehende Überarbeitung
Nächste Überarbeitung
Vorhergehende Überarbeitung
Nächste ÜberarbeitungBeide Seiten der Revision
fpga:vhdllibrary:start [2013-12-11 09:37] tinnerfpga:vhdllibrary:start [2013-12-11 09:42] tinner
Zeile 20: Zeile 20:
   * Im doc-Ordner können Dokumentationsdateien die zusätzlich zur .info Datei benötigt werden abgelegt werden.   * Im doc-Ordner können Dokumentationsdateien die zusätzlich zur .info Datei benötigt werden abgelegt werden.
   * Die Projektordner müssen folgendermassen bennant werden: Name der Entwicklungsumgebung unterstrich Name des FPGAs z.B. quartus_cyclone_4. Dabei ist darauf zu achten keine von der Entwicklungsumgebung generierten Dateien mit einzuchecken.     * Die Projektordner müssen folgendermassen bennant werden: Name der Entwicklungsumgebung unterstrich Name des FPGAs z.B. quartus_cyclone_4. Dabei ist darauf zu achten keine von der Entwicklungsumgebung generierten Dateien mit einzuchecken.  
 +  * Alle Ordner bzw. Dateinamen dürfen **keine** Leerzeichen und auch **keine** Umlaute (ä,ö,ü) enthalten.
  
 === Beispiel fqd === === Beispiel fqd ===
Zeile 53: Zeile 54:
   * description (string)   * description (string)
   * version (designator)   * version (designator)
-  * sources (Name of the source files)(designator) +  * sources (name of the source files)(designator) 
-  * testbench (designator)+  * testbench (name of the testbench files)(designator)
   * usedSubBlocks (Name of the used subblock)(designator)    * usedSubBlocks (Name of the used subblock)(designator) 
-  * lizenz (string)+  * license (string)
   * state (UnderConstruction, Testing, Released)    * state (UnderConstruction, Testing, Released) 
   * reviewedBy (string)   * reviewedBy (string)
Zeile 65: Zeile 66:
   * modifiedBy (string)    * modifiedBy (string) 
  
-Alle Paramter die mit designator gekenzeichnet sind dürfen nicht zwischen Anführungszeichen geschrieben werden. Ein Beispiel ist hier zu finden.   +Alle Paramter die mit designator gekenzeichnet sind dürfen nicht zwischen Anführungszeichen geschrieben werden. Ein Beispiel ist [[https://svn.ntb.ch/projects/vhdl-library/functionalBlocks/fqd/trunk/fqd.info|hier]] zu finden 
-  +
-=== Beispieli2c.info === +
-<file> +
-name =        "i2c"; +
-description = "This block is following the 1982 Philips i2c Bus interface +
-               standard to transmit 16 Bit read or write data to one of 116 +
-               slaves at 100 kHz."; +
-version =     0.1.0; +
-date =        2013-11-01; +
-designer =    "Laszlo Arato"; +
-source =      i2c_driver.m.vhd; +
-testbench =   i2c_driver.tb.vhd; +
-dev-state =   tested +
-bugs =        "Function of acknowledge bits not testet."; +
-license =     "Apache License 2.0"; +
-comments =    "Used at the NTB in the Course 'EuR-III Digitale Systeme'"; +
-</file>+
  
 ==== Simulation ==== ==== Simulation ====